Meaning and translation of 拡大 (かくだい): Expansion
In Portuguese, 拡大 (kakudai) can be translated as "amplification," "expansion," or "increase." Unlike more specific words like 増加 (zōka, which indicates numerical increase), 拡大 has a broader meaning and can refer to something physical, such as the enlargement of an image, or abstract, like the expansion of an idea. For example, in business contexts, it is common to hear about "拡大戦略" (kakudai senryaku), which means "expansion strategy."
It is worth noting that 拡大 is not a rare or overly technical term. It frequently appears in newspapers, business discussions, and even in instruction manuals. If you have ever used a photo editing application in Japanese, you have probably come across the option "画像を拡大" (gazō o kakudai), which means "enlarge the image." Origin and composition of the kanjis of 拡大
The word 拡大 is formed by two kanji: 拡 (kaku), which carries the idea of "widening" or "extending," and 大 (dai), which means "big" or "broad." Together, they reinforce the sense of something that is becoming larger or more comprehensive. Interestingly, the kanji 拡 has its origin in the radical 扌 (てへん, tehen), related to manual actions, which can aid in memorization—after all, expanding something often involves a physical gesture, like adjusting a lens or opening one's arms.

How 拡大 is used in everyday Japanese
In Japan, 拡大 (kakudai) is a word that appears in various contexts, from news about the expansion of a company to discussions about adjustments in photos. A practical example is its use in public notices, such as "感染拡大防止" (kansen kakudai bōshi), which means "prevention of the spread of infections"—something that became even more common during the pandemic. This type of usage shows how the term is rooted in everyday language.
In addition, 拡大 is also common in animes and mangas, especially in plots that involve growth of power or territory. For example, in science fiction narratives, it is common to see phrases like "勢力を拡大する" (seiryoku o kakudai suru), which translates as "to expand influence." Synonyms and similar words
- 拡張 (kakuchou) - expansion
- 拡充 (kakujuu) - Expansion or increase in capacity or resources
- 拡散 (kakusan) - Dispersion or diffusion
- 拡大化 (kakudaika) - Increase or expansion on scale
- 増大 (zoudai) - Increase or growth in size
- 延長 (enchou) - Extension or time extension
